Frank Wayne Calhoun (April 15, 1933 – April 24, 2021) was an American politician. He served as a Democratic member for the 62nd district of the Texas House of Representatives.[1]

Life and career

Calhoun was born in Houston, Texas. He attended Texas Tech University and the University of Texas.[2]

Calhoun served in the Texas House of Representatives from 1967 to 1975.[1]

Calhoun died on April 24, 2021, in Austin, Texas, at the age of 88.[3][4]
